1. Summary
Draturgy is a micro-social theory that explains social interactions through the turbulence of theatrical dramas. The theory analyzes interactions by dividing them into "actors," "audience," and various "front" and "back" stages. It is understood that an individual's identity is constantly reconstructed through interactions. However, there are also claims that draturgy should only be applied when the theory is related to the entire organ that is designed and criticism that it does not contribute to the goal of sociology.
